This step enables the dark-mode theme bundle for the Ostermill admin dashboard. The theme assets are served from the Cairnrock CDN, and the toggle state is persisted per-user via the preferences service. Reviewers should confirm `THEME_BUNDLE=dual` is set and that the legacy `FORCE_LIGHT` flag is removed, since leaving both causes a flash of unthemed content. The preferences service requires an authenticated connection, so the deploy env file must also include its access credential on the following line:

vault entry, fadup-tagag: RELAY_SECRET8=2fd92179

## Deployment

The Cinderpost session service had a bug where tokens refreshed against the stale signing key after a rollover, logging users out mid-session. The fix in v2.4.1 pins refresh calls to the active key epoch. Deploy with the standard pipeline; no migration needed. The service must boot with the following settings:

service settings:
BRIIX_PIN=8582
BRIIX_TENANT=raleth
BRIIX_METRICS_HOST=metrics.briix.urlaqstack.example
BRIIX_SEAL=seal_c11ef522
BRIIX_STANDBY_TEAM=ulaok

**Ticket FDH-2291 — Vault locked during leaked-FD investigation**

While chasing the file descriptor leak in the Quillmere ingest daemon, I needed the diagnostic bundle stored in the Harrowgate vault, but three failed unlock attempts (my mistake — stale credentials) have locked it for 24 hours. Reviewer: please double-check the strace capture I attached before approving the fix, since the leak appears tied to the retry loop in the socket pool. To unseal the vault early, use the recovery passphrase noted directly beneath this line.

recovery phrase for fajeg-kawep: druix-gorius-briax-ulaeth-fraox-lammir-pelox-jormir-pelwyn-julir

Hi team,

Before I hand off the 3.2 release, please note the humidity sensor drift reported on Verdana controllers in the Elmbrook trial site. Drift exceeds 4% after roughly ten days of continuous operation; firmware 3.2.1 adds an automatic recalibration cycle every 72 hours. Support should advise growers to install 3.2.1 and trigger a manual recalibration once. The hotfix bundle must be verified before distribution, so I'm including the signing key used for the 3.2.1 packages below.

release key, fahof-yagap: bky3_m5d